Hospital beds in IBRD only
IBRD only: Hospital beds was 3.12 per 1,000 people in 2021. ▲ Rising
Hospital beds in IBRD only, 1970–2021
Source: WHO data, supplemented by country data, World Health Organization (WHO). Measured in per 1,000 people.
Analysis
In 2021, hospital beds in IBRD only stood at 3.12 per 1,000 people.
That represents a change of up 1.9% on the previous year and up 27.1% over ten years.
Over the whole period, hospital beds in IBRD only peaked at 3.49 per 1,000 people in 1990 and was at its lowest, 1.54 per 1,000 people, in 1970.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 30 years of available data.

About this data
Hospital beds include inpatient beds available in public, private, general, and specialized hospitals and rehabilitation centers. In most cases beds for both acute and chronic care are included.
